Hi Keith,
Allthough using views will give you a lot more possibilities, it has also a learning curve. Activating views will also make your site heavier and slower.
So I would like to point out that what you want is also possible without views. If your site is a blog site and you only want a blog content type and one listing of blog items on /blog you could also do it without view following the steps below.
- Go to Structure > Content types (admin/structure/types) and add
your blog content type. Edit each content type and remove in publishing options the "promote to front page" setting, add it for blog.
- Go to configuration > site information
(admin/config/system/site-information) and set the default front page to whatever other fixed page you like
- Go to configuration > url aliases (admin/config/search/path) and add
an alias "blog" for the existing system path "node"
- Your blog is now available at /blog, so add it to a menu
(admin/structure/menu).

Hi, I'm rather new to Drupal and would like to create a blog and not have my article list be the home page. I would like to designate another page called "blog", or any name I select, to be the listing page.
I am reading that the best way to do so is to create a "blog" content type. I am reading the blog module is not the best approach and this module will be removed in version 8.
I'm thinking I need two things:
- blog content type
- blog listing page - do I need to create this or is this
automatically created as part of the creation of the content type.
If there is a better solution, please advise.
